Abstract
The momentum correlation between protons and Λ particles emitted from central Pb+Pb collisions at √sNN=17.3 GeV was studied by the NA49 experiment at the CERN Super Proton Synchrotron. A clear enhancement is observed for small relative momenta (qinv<0.2 GeV). By fitting a theoretical model, which uses the strong interaction between the proton and the Λ in a given pair, to the measured data, a value for the effective source size is deduced. Assuming a static Gaussian source distribution, we derive an effective radius parameter of RG=3.02±0.20(stat.)-0.16+0. 44(syst.) fm.
